Pick out your sleeping bag that happens to be appropriate for the season. You are going to be really hot and uncomfortable camping in a sleeping bag designed for cold weather that you camp with during summer. On the flip side, you don’t want a lightweight summer sleeping bag if you’re going to be out in the frigid temperatures of wintertime. You might even risk hypothermia.

Check the terms of your medical insurance before going on a camping trip. You may need an additional coverage if you are traveling on your camping trip. This is more crucial if you are traveling out of the country. Be prepared in case anything happens!

Your camp should always be set up before the sun goes down. If you driving an RV, this means find a secure spot to park the vehicle. If you have a tent, find dry, high ground. Doing so before night comes around will let you become accustomed to your surroundings.

If you are a novice camper, don’t stray far from home. You may encounter problems with your equipment, or you might figure that you want to cut your camping trip short. You may run out of food or need more clothing than you packed. Many problems may arise for a new camper, so camp close to home the first time.

Plan ahead and make sure your flashlight batteries have full power before you go camping. It is very common for flashlights to be turned on inadvertently when going through camping equipment. Keep the batteries for the flashlight in a secure place to avoid accidentally turning them on.This way they won’t activate if the flashlight from coming on and will ensure it is ready for use when needed.
Pack extra flashlights and plenty of batteries when you are packing for your trip. You will need to see when it gets dark out. Having enough light can prevent injuries and potentially dangerous encounters with local wildlife. If you have kids with you on your camping trip, it’s a good idea to provide each of them with their own light.

Keep pictures of your children handy if they are comping with you. This can come in handy if they were to get separated from you while on your trip. Be certain you take a picture in case of an emergency, even more so if you’re camping far away from your home.
Be mindful of where you set up your camp. You want to avoid setting up your camping site close to wasp’s nests and other insect habitats. If there is a lot of nearby vegetation, try wearing long pants and long sleeves to protect yourself from insects. You also have insect repellent.
